Iran, Islamic Republic of - Labor Force Participation 1992
46.31%
−0.47pp from 1991
Iran, Islamic Republic of's labor force participation was 46.31% in 1992, decreased +0.47pp from 46.78% in 1991. This was the 173rd highest globally.
